I sincerely request improvements in service and cleanliness.
I happened to receive a recommendation for this boutique hotel, and honestly, my first impression was quite shocking. Upon check-in, I found socks hanging in the room, tissues in the doorway, and hair in the bathroom.
The front desk staff was quite helpful with my room complaint, and I was eventually moved to a new room. I requested a double check of the cleanliness, but I was still disappointed as I found pantyliners and a broken bathroom mirror.
Since I was tired, I didn't complain about the room anymore.
The room could actually use better maintenance to make guests more comfortable.
The food in the restaurant was adequate in terms of taste, but the menu was lacking in variety.
Security could probably be more aware and sensitive, as during my 3-day/2-night stay, I never met or even greeted anyone, let alone directed me to park my vehicle.
